# The allowed Python dependencies currently.  This is the list of alternatives
# that, either directly or through transitive dependencies that can be relied
# upon, ensure /usr/bin/python will exist for the use of dh_python.
my $python_depend = 'python | python-dev | python-all-dev';

# Certain build tools must be listed in Build-Depends even if there are no
# arch-specific packages because they're required in order to run the clean
# rule.  (See Policy 7.6.)  The following is a list of package dependencies;
# regular expressions that, if they match anywhere in the debian/rules file,
# say that this package is allowed (and required) in Build-Depends; and
# optional tags to use for reporting the problem if some information other
# than the default is required.
my @global_clean_depends = (
	[ ant => '^include\s*/usr/share/cdbs/1/rules/ant.mk' ],
	[ cdbs => '^include\s+/usr/share/cdbs/' ],
	[ dbs => '^include\s+/usr/share/dbs/' ],
	[ debhelper => '^include\s+/usr/share/cdbs/1/rules/debhelper.mk' ],
	[ dpatch => '^include\s+/usr/share/cdbs/1/rules/dpatch.mk' ],
	[ quilt => '^include\s+/usr/share/cdbs/1/rules/patchsys-quilt.mk' ],
	[ dpatch => '^include\s+/usr/share/dpatch/' ],
	[ 'quilt (>= 0.40)' => '^include\s+/usr/share/quilt/' ],
	[ $python_depend => '/usr/share/cdbs/1/class/python-distutils.mk' ],
	[ 'python-central (>= 0.5)' => '^DEB_PYTHON_SYSTEM\s*:?=\s*pycentral' ],
	[ 'python-support (>= 0.3)' => '^DEB_PYTHON_SYSTEM\s*:?=\s*pysupport' ],
);

# These are similar, but the resulting dependency is only allowed, not
# required.
#
# The xsfclean rule is specific to the packages maintained by the X Strike
# Force, but there are enough of those to make the rule worthwhile.
my @global_clean_allowed = (
	[ patchutils => '^include\s+/usr/share/cdbs/1/rules/dpatch.mk' ],
	[ patchutils => '^include\s+/usr/share/cdbs/1/rules/patchsys-quilt.mk' ],
	[ patchutils => '^include\s+/usr/share/cdbs/1/rules/simple-patchsys.mk' ],
	[ quilt => '^clean:\s+xsfclean\b' ],
);

# A list of packages; regular expressions that, if they match anywhere in the
# debian/rules file, this package must be listed in either Build-Depends or
# Build-Depends-Indep as appropriate; and optional tags as above.
my @global_depends = (
	[ $python_depend => '^\t\s*dh_python\s', 'missing-dh_python-build-dependency' ],
	[ 'debhelper (>= 5.0.31)' => '^\t\s*dh_installxfonts', 'missing-dh_installxfonts-build-dependency' ],
	[ 'python-central (>= 0.5)' => '^\t\s*dh_pycentral\s' ],
	[ 'python-support (>= 0.3)' => '^\t\s*dh_pysupport\s' ],
);

# Similarly, this list of packages, regexes, and optional tags say that if the
# regex matches in one of clean, build-arch, binary-arch, or a rule they
# depend on, this package is allowed (and required) in Build-Depends.
my @rule_clean_depends = (
	[ debhelper => '^\t\s*dh_.+' ],
	[ dpatch => '^\t\s*dpatch\s' ],
	[ "po-debconf" => '^\t\s*debconf-updatepo\s' ],
	[ $python_depend => '^\t\s*python\s' ],
	[ quilt => '^\t\s*(\S+=\S+\s+)*quilt\s' ],
	[ yada => '^\t\s*yada\s' ],
);

# Similar, but the resulting dependency is only allowed, not required.
my @rule_clean_allowed = (
	[ patch => '^\t\s*(?:perl debian/)?yada\s+unpatch' ],
	[ 'perl | perl-base (>= 5.6.0-16)' => '(^\t|\|\|)\s*(perl|\$\(PERL\))\s' ],
);

# A simple list of regular expressions which, if they match anywhere in
# debian/rules, indicate the requirements for debian/rules clean are complex
# enough that we can't know what packages are permitted in Build-Depends and
# should bypass the build-depends-without-arch-dep check completely.
my @global_clean_bypass = (
	'^include\s*/usr/share/cdbs/1/rules/ant.mk'
);
